So, you’re contemplating a move…we totally get it; sometimes change can be hard to resist. But before you start browsing for your next dream apartment, let's explore why you might want to stay put for a while.

Sweet Home Savings

Money, honey! Moving can be expensive. Between the cost of security deposits, hiring movers, renting a truck, and buying new furniture, the expenses can add up quickly. By staying in your current apartment, you can save your hard-earned dough for more exciting adventures, like that trip you've been dreaming about or scoring tickets to your favorite band's concert.

Familiarity is Fantastic

Choose to stay, and you get to maintain your routine and avoid the stress of adjusting to a new environment. You'll have to figure out new grocery stores, navigate unfamiliar streets, and learn the quirks of your new neighborhood. In your current spot, you already know the best local coffee joint, where to find the tastiest pizza, and the secret shortcut to work.

Build Community

Staying in one place for a while can help you build community. You'll have the opportunity to get to know your neighbors, become a regular at your local coffee shop, and build connections. You can nurture those neighborly friendships, join local clubs or groups, and create lasting memories with the people who make your neighborhood feel like home. This can be especially important if you seek a sense of belonging in a new city.

The Joy of Perfecting Your Space

Finally, staying put can help you make the most of your space. you’ve carefully curated your space—finding just the right spot for your beloved couch, displaying treasured mementos, and creating a haven that reflects your personality. You'll also be able to invest in pieces that will last and make your space feel like home.

So before you start breaking out the bubble wrap and packing up those pictures, take a moment to appreciate the perks of staying where you are. Who knows, you might just fall in love with your current apartment all over again!
